Police Kills Notorious Kasangati Robber In Covid-19 Lockdown Operations

Police has shot and killed a notorious robber in Kasangati Town Council, Wakiso district.

SP Patrick Onyango, Kampala metropolitan Police spokesperson identified the suspected robber as Jamil Muwonge aka South Pole was part of a criminal gang that has been robbing people in and around Kasaganti areas.

“The operation which was intelligence led happened today at around 1400 hours at Bulamu village, Kasaganti Town Council, Wakiso district,” Onyango said.

He added that Muwonge was first shot in the leg as one way to disable him but he tried to attack one of the police officers and he was shot dead by another officer in order to safe his colleague.

“Other criminals fled away in the process and we are hunting for them.

The operation to get rid of these criminals is still ongoing and we are calling for cooperation from the public,” he said.

He commended officers for confronting the criminals who had become a big problem to the area residents.
